Posted By: Rooster7 Re: Best site for a bow - 08/07/08
Sword Twilight Hunter is THE best site I've ever owned. Look them up. Very good people to work with and you can customize your pins sizes if you like. They offer .029, .019 and .010 and you can mix and match sizes and colors. They come with a removable light but you won't need it. The fiber optics are very bright. Will easily get you to last shooting light.
